Game summary
The Pittsburgh Steelers beat the Baltimore Ravens 23–14 on 2009-01-18. S. Holmes posted a game-high +6.56 total EPA in the receiving.
The highest-scoring period was Q2 with 14 combined points.

Quarter by quarter
Quarter-by-quarter recap from live scoring plays.
The opening quarter: Pittsburgh Steelers won the period 6–0. Pittsburgh Steelers connected on a field goal from the BAL 16 (Q1 11:26) — (11:26) (Field Goal formation) 3-Je.Reed 34 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-61-J.Retkofsky, Holder-17-M.Berger.; Pittsburgh Steelers connected on a field goal from the BAL 24 (Q1 6:15) — (6:15) (Field Goal formation) 3-Je.Reed 42 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-61-J.Retkofsky, Holder-17-M.Berger..
The second quarter: The quarter finished even at 7–7. Pittsburgh Steelers found the end zone from the BAL 65 (Q2 14:16); Pittsburgh Steelers added 1 points from the BAL 2 (Q2 13:58) — 3-Je.Reed extra point is GOOD, Center-61-J.Retkofsky, Holder-17-M.Berger.; Baltimore Ravens found the end zone from the PIT 3 (Q2 2:44) — (2:44) #92 Ngata, #78 Terry report as eligible. 23-W.McGahee left guard for 3 yards, TOUCHDOWN.; Baltimore Ravens added 1 points from the PIT 2 (Q2 2:40) — 3-M.Stover extra point is GOOD, Center-70-M.Katula, Holder-4-S.Koch..
The third quarter: Pittsburgh Steelers won the period 3–0. Pittsburgh Steelers connected on a field goal from the BAL 29 (Q3 3:43) — (3:43) (Field Goal formation) 3-Je.Reed 46 yard field goal is GOOD, Center-61-J.Retkofsky, Holder-17-M.Berger..
The fourth quarter: The quarter finished even at 7–7. Baltimore Ravens found the end zone from the PIT 1 (Q4 9:32) — (9:32) #78 Terry, #92 Ngata report as eligible. 23-W.McGahee right end for 1 yard, TOUCHDOWN.; Baltimore Ravens added 1 points from the PIT 2 (Q4 9:29) — 3-M.Stover extra point is GOOD, Center-70-M.Katula, Holder-4-S.Koch.; Pittsburgh Steelers found the end zone from the PIT 71 (Q4 4:39); Pittsburgh Steelers added 1 points from the BAL 2 (Q4 4:24) — 3-Je.Reed extra point is GOOD, Center-61-J.Retkofsky, Holder-17-M.Berger..
